Schumann’s Fourth Symphony burns with the intensity and passion of German Romantic music. From its pensive introduction to its energetic finale, come and be swept up on a powerful emotional journey. Stefan Jackiw, one of today’s most captivating violinists, joins forces with guest conductor Louis Langrée to bring Antonín Dvořák’s violin concerto to life. Dvořák had a gift for melody like few others, and his only violin concerto features folk-like tunes and gorgeous sweeping lyrical themes.
